Description


FIG. 1 is a top isometric view of an optic according to a first embodiment of the design;



FIG. 2 is a bottom isometric view of the optic of FIG. 11;



FIG. 3 is a top view of the optic of FIG. 11;



FIG. 4 is a bottom view of the optic of FIG. 11;



FIG. 5 is a front view of the optic of FIG. 11, notably the back view of the optic is an identical or mirror image of the front view;



FIG. 6 is a right side view of the optic of FIG. 11, notably the left side view of the optic is an identical or mirror image of the right side view;



FIG. 7 is a top isometric view of an optic according to a second embodiment of the design;



FIG. 8 is a bottom isometric view of the optic of FIG. 7;



FIG. 9 is a top view of the optic of FIG. 7;



FIG. 10 is a bottom view of the optic of FIG. 7;



FIG. 11 is a front view of the optic of FIG. 7 notably the back view of the optic is an identical or mirror image of the front view; and,



FIG. 12 is a right side view of the optic of FIG. 7, notably the left side view of the lighting fixture is an identical or mirror image of the right side view.


The broken lines in the drawings illustrate portions of the multi-point to single-point optic for a light fixture which form no part of the claimed design.


Claims
  • The ornamental design for a multi-point to single-point optic for a light fixture, as shown and described.
